Judy Kessinger started her career owning and operating a small Retail fabric store in Louisville, Kentucky. She designed costumes for national and international figure skaters.
Five years ago Judy started a new business combining her art of teaching and fitting into the development and production of two patterns-one for Tops and one for Pants. Once you FIT the pattern, an entire wardrobe can be created. Sewing is the easy part but it’s the FITTING that makes garments come alive and compliment the body instead of just covering it!
Her Fit Nice Sew Slim System, new DVDs and CDs gives her the teaching tools to learn new tips and techniques to help you feel and look fantastic. Judy has been blessed to have touched the lives of countless women, teaching them the tricks of looking trim and feeling fantastic by simply fitting themselves properly.

Pants Fitting Workshop
“Take your pants off, Let’s make a pair that fit!”
Take the smiles out of pants - they belong on your face! Learn how to measure yourself and draw a pattern that only fits you. Judy will show you how to make any necessary adjustments to your pattern. Learn all the sewing and fitting tricks to make your pants look perfect! You will feel and look fantastic! This is a 2 hour lecture class. Judy will measure you and draw on a miniature pattern exactly where you will draw on your full size pattern. This will take the guesswork out of making a pattern! There will be a $15.00 kit fee which includes a Full Size Pattern, Miniature Practice Pattern, Sewing Instructions, and Drawcord Elastic for your fitting pair of pants!
